How do I make 300 DPI in illustrator?

In order to make 300 DPI in Illustrator, you will need to first adjust the resolution settings of the document. Start by selecting File > Document Setup, then change the Raster Effects setting to “High (300 ppi).

” This will set the resolution for the entire document.

Is 300 PPI the same as 300 DPI?

No, 300 PPI (Pixels Per Inch) is not the same as 300 DPI (Dots Per Inch). PPI is a measure of resolution used to describe the level of detail that can be seen on a digital screen and is applicable to any digital image.

DPI, on the other hand, is a measure of the printing resolution and is only applicable to printed images. When a digital image is printed, its PPI must be converted to DPI which is possible as long as the image resolution is set correctly.

The DPI value is then used to determine the size of the image when printed, which also affects its resolution. In general, higher DPI values will result in a sharper, clearer printout, while lower DPI values will produce a less detailed result.
